WebOct 6, 2015 · Normal rates for overseeding are between 8-10 lbs. per 1000 sq ft. For example, for a football field 57,600 sq ft would require between 460 lbs. and 576 lbs. of seed. To help offset usage and costs, rates can be higher in more heavily trafficked areas rather than seeding the entire field at a higher rate. WebMay 15, 2014 · Baseball Field Maintenance Tip #2: Water Your Field. Watering directly after a game will help relieve stress on the grass. Check the weekly weather report and schedule the rest of your watering accordingly. Watering should be done only two to three times per week during warm weather months; daily watering can promote fungus growth.
